About Cassia County, Idaho

Cassia County occupies a rugged expanse of southern Idaho where the Snake River marks a northern boundary of basaltic cliffs and deep, cold currents. To the south, the terrain climbs into the high, jagged reaches of the Albion Mountains and the Sublett Range, where the air thins and the sagebrush yields to stands of aspen and lodgepole pine. This is a landscape defined by the tension between the arid, volcanic plains and the steep, uplifted granite that catches the first light of morning, turning the gray stone into a bruised, glowing violet. The land here does not soften for the traveler; it stretches out in vast, wind-scoured basins that hold the heat of the sun long after the shadows have lengthened, creating a shimmering, restless atmosphere that seems to vibrate against the stillness of the horizon.

Cassia County emerged from the territorial era as a response to the movement of people across the high desert, formalizing its boundaries in the late nineteenth century to govern a population that had largely arrived in the wake of the California Trail. The seat of government was placed in a central valley, selected for its proximity to the water sources that made permanent settlement possible in such an unforgiving climate. Over the decades, the administrative center grew from a collection of timber and stone structures into a grid of wide streets that prioritize the movement of cattle and heavy machinery. The history of this place is written in the way the town squares are oriented toward the mountains, a silent acknowledgment that the people here have always been tethered to the whims of the high-altitude weather and the seasonal cycles of the river basin.

Agriculture and the extraction of mineral wealth define the current rhythm of life, where the focus remains on the cultivation of sugar beets, potatoes, and grain under the massive, rotating arms of irrigation pivots.
